Jack it up and onto stands

Remove the wheel

Undo big nut in middle, use 36mm socket

Take brake caliper and mount off, don't let it hang there by the hose either

Remove handbrake cable from little clip behind the hub, if you can't get it you might have to remove the disc so you have more play in the handbrake arm

Unplug the abs sensor

Pull the shocker off at the bottom and all the control arm bolts

Then the whole assembly should slide of the splines of the half shaft

Then you just pop the axle out of the diff, it's only held in by circlip/spring clip

Pretty easy job of your handy on the tools

so when you say pop the shaft out the diff is it just a matter of pulling on the shaft? I cant seem to get it out by just pulling it also tried levering it between the cv and diff housing but worried about damaging something

There is a circlip that locks it into the dif so it may need a bit of leverage...... don't be scared
